Jose E. Feliciano cofounded Clearlake Capital in 2006 with Behdad Eghbali; both are managing partners. Clearlake Capital has more than $90 billion in assets under management; it has scored some of the industry's best returns. The firm is known for buying software, industrial and consumer products companies. In 2022, Clearlake joined billionaire investor Todd Boehly to buy English soccer team Chelsea FC. Feliciano worked in investment banking at Goldman Sachs and was the chief financial officer of govWorks before it declared bankruptcy in 2000. Feliciano, who was born in Puerto Rico, is on the board of trustees of Stanford University and the Smithsonian National Museum of the American Latino.
